Chapter 4: A Night To Remember
Chapter 4:
A Night To Remember
~~~
Just before reaching the north gate to Jalanthar, the rain started pouring, making the adventurers hasten their stride the rest of the way to the Crowing Cockatrice and its improvised ceiling of interlaced shields and hammered out platemails and pauldrons.
When they got there, they found that the place had filled up with quite many patrons and the buzz of drunken chit-chat and laughter filled the air. There were no tables in sight that weren't already at least somewhat occupied, so the party would have to share one with strangers, but hey, the important thing was that they had found refuge from the rain, and that they would soon sink their teeth into a hopefully delicious warm Evenfeast.

Amra Bragen: "There's table over there with room for us." Amra remarked loudly enough to be heard over the busy banter, and started heading for a table somewhat off to one side of the metal-ceiled courtyard of the oval stone keep which served as Jalanthar's only amenity for travelers.
Two other patrons were seated by the table - one, a smirking blue-eyed high elven minstrel with a lute next to him, and the other a gloomy-looking bare-chested tiefling with grey skin covered in black, white and golden arcane markings, black goat-like horns and two short swords in finely decorated leather scabbards by his side, next to his fur coat.
